Michigan's climate presents unique challenges for windows, with hot summers and very cold, snowy winters. This means your windows must provide reliable insulation and durability year-round. When considering new windows for your Detroit home or elsewhere in Michigan, look for good U-factors and SHGC ratings to manage energy efficiently. Is it cheaper to replace all windows at once?

Yes, it's often more cost-effective to replace all your windows simultaneously. This allows for streamlined scheduling of labor and materials, which can lead to a lower per-window installation price. This approach is particularly beneficial for larger projects in areas like Michigan.

How do I know if I need new windows in Detroit?

In Detroit, you might need new windows if you notice drafts, condensation, or if your current windows are difficult to operate or show signs of wear. Old windows can significantly increase your heating and cooling costs throughout the year. We can help evaluate your existing windows for efficiency.
